Suggestions and complaints

All suggestions or concerns about the fishing, fishery or the Company, and any proposals for changes in the rules of conduct or regulations, should be made, preferably by letter or email, to the fishery manager, the relevant day representative on the Advisory Committee or to the chairman of the Advisory Committee. Complaints of a serious nature should always be made to the chairman of the Committee. Depending on the subject matter, serious issues may be referred to the Advisory Committee or to the board of directors of the Company. Proposed changes to the rules of conduct or regulations will normally be discussed at a Syndicate AGM before being implemented.
